OVERSEA MAILS
VESSELS TO ARRIVE. The postal authorities have received advice from Sydney that the Maunganui left at 11 a.m. on the 24th instant for Wellington. Sho carries 494 bags of mail for the Dominion, including 264 from Australia, 197 from beyond, and 43 parcel reoeptacles. The mail from beyond comprises Africa three and East two.
